How many VR headsets have been sold?

- According to experts, around 12.5m consumer VR headsets were sold in 2022.
- VR headsets’ market share increased by 46.9% in 2022.
- The global VR headset market grew by more than 240% in the first quarter of 2022.
- Meta captures 90% of the VR headset market share.
- Revenues from VR headsets exceeded 1.8 billion dollars in 2022, and predictions for 2023 indicate that they will approach 1.9 billion dollars.
- Around 3.69 million VR headsets were purchased in Europe in 2022.
- 70% of people who own a VR headset have purchased a game.
- Only 16% of women have used a VR headset, compared to 30% of men.
- China shipped around 257,000 VR headsets in the first quarter of 2022.
- Approximately 64% of VR headsets worldwide are used for gaming applications.

8. In The Study Conducted in August 2022, Slightly Over 42% of Steam Users Who Had a Virtual Reality (VR) Headset Mentioned Having an Oculus Quest 2
The August 2022 survey of Steam users with a virtual reality (VR) headset showed that the Oculus Quest 2 was the most popular headset, with just over 42 percent claiming to own it.
It’s no surprise that the Oculus Quest 2 is so popular, as the headset offers an impressive range of features at an affordable price.
The headset is cable-free, so you can move around freely while playing, and it has built-in speakers, so you don’t need to take your headphones with you.
Quest 2 is compatible with many games and apps, giving you access to a massive library of content.

9. Between 2022 and 2027, the Sales Volume of The European VR Headset Market Is Anticipated to Rise by 2.5 Million Units, Reaching Close to 6.3 Million by The Conclusion of The Time Frame
The future of the European VR headset industry looks brighter than ever.
According to a recent forecast, the sales volume of VR headsets in Europe is expected to increase by 2.5 million between 2022 and 2027, reaching close to 6.3 million by the end of the period.
